About

Chart House in San Antonio, Texas is a renowned seafood restaurant well-known for its fresh-catch seafood dishes. The American restaurant offers a spectacular banqueting hall, making it the ideal venue for any wedding, event or special occasion. Chart House features a relaxed atmosphere and stunning views of the city that make it a destination for people looking for a truly memorable dining experience.

Jacqueline G.

This place is amazing! It was my husband's birthday a couple days ago so I decided to treat him to a dinner 750 ft up in the air <3. The Chart House is located inside Tower of the Americas and it was just amazing. We had to wait maybe like 10 mins for the elevator, once we arrived to the top we were seated right away (made reservation like 2 weeks ago) if you don't have reservations I overheard that the wait was approx. 2 hours. Our table was overlooking outside which was so cool. It rotates but you don't feel it. I ordered the Thai Island Shrimp it was amazing! My husband ordered the prime ribeye, the steak was perfect made. I also ordered a non alcoholic faux-jito yikes that thing was sour, all I could taste was the mint. Didn't end up drinking. Overall, our experience was amazing. I loved it!
